Fifteen Days between Two Capitals (Liang Jing Shi Wu Ri) 两京十五日 by 马伯庸 Ma Bo Yong

In the fifth month of the first year of Emperor Hongxi’s reign, the Ming Dynasty, a shocking event occurred that spanned across the two capital cities, which forced the crown prince Zhu Zhanji to embark on a crazy and desperate journey. He had to travel over 2,200 miles in fifteen days from Nanjing to Beijing to save himself and the Ming Dynasty. It was an almost impossible task, but he had no choice…
